The away trips are, at the moment, coming thick and fast with a third away game on the bounce.

After a defeat at Grimsby (FA Cup), a draw at Coventry (EFL Championship), a trip to Preston North End keeps the Hatters occupied tonight.

After dropping two points, on Saturday, the Hatters support will be hoping that Rob Edwards can inspire his charges to a win tonight, a win that could lift Luton Town to a lofty third place in the EFL Championship.

But, with the mileage being racked up and fatigue perhaps creeping in, the Hatters are faced with a tough task tonight.
